Vår guide: Webutvikling 101
I denne guiden presenterer vi sentrale begreper innen webutvikling og hvordan du bør gå frem når du starter utviklingen av en nettside.
En nettside som er oppdatert med relevant innhold og funksjoner, oppfordrer dine besøkende til å bli lengre på siden og engasjere seg mer. Dette kan føre til økt interaksjon, lavere bounce rate og høyere sannsynlighet for konverteringer.
Med en nettside utviklet av Journey Agency får du en jobb som er:
- Tidsbesparende
- Profesjonelt utført
- Kostnadsreduserende
- Vekstfremmende
- Nøkkelen til suksess
Trenger du hjelp med webutvikling? Ta kontakt med oss for et uforpliktende tilbud.
1. Hva er en webutvikler?
Webutvikling er for de fleste svært komplisert, og det kreves rikelig med kunnskap og kompetanse for å forstå den komplekse og tekniske verden. Mange velger å ta en bachelor i informasjonsteknologi eller frontend- og backend-utvikling.
For å være en god webutvikler må vedkommende være ekspert innenfor ulike fagområder som programmeringsspråk, koding og webløsninger. NTNU beskriver en webutvikler slik:
“En god webutvikler er ekspert på utforming av innovative, brukervennlige og robuste webløsninger. Det krever spesialkompetanse på to områder: webteknologier og interaksjonsdesign. Webteknologier er et sett metoder og standarder for koding og programmering som gjør det mulig å utvikle webløsninger av høy kvalitet. Interaksjonsdesign er et stort fagfelt som omfatter blant annet teknikker for brukersentrering og brukervennlighet, kreativ ideskaping, prosjektstyring, universell utforming og estetikk.”
Har du behov for webutvikling? Ta gjerne kontakt med oss i Journey Agency i dag for mer informasjon og en uforpliktende prat om hva vi kan gjøre for deg.
2. Dette kan du gjøre selv av webutvikling
Det er fullt mulig å gjøre deler av webutviklingen selv uten å være utdannet webutvikler, men her kreves det tålmodighet. Det finnes utallige onlinekurs, blogger og gratis verktøy som gir deg gode tips og råd til hvordan du kan lære deg for eksempel ulike scriptspråk og designprogrammer.
De aller fleste vil likevel få større utbytte av å bruke en ekstern partner til webutviklingen.
3. Planlegger du godt kommer du langt
Før du dykker inn i kodingen, er det viktig å ta deg tid til å planlegge og definere mål for prosjektet. Start med å identifisere målgruppen din og forstå deres behov og preferanser. Dette vil hjelpe deg med å tilpasse nettsiden slik at den appellerer til målgruppen og oppfyller deres forventninger.
Neste steg er å definere målene for nettsiden. Ønsker du å informere, selge produkter eller samle inn brukerdata? Ved å ha tydelige mål kan du lage en strategi som fører til ønsket suksess.
4. Visualiser nettsidens layout, design og funksjonalitet
Når du har en klar forståelse av målgruppen og målene dine, er det på tide å utforske designprosessen.
En effektiv måte å visualisere nettsidens layout og funksjonalitet på er gjennom bruk av wireframes. Wireframes er enkle skisser eller diagrammer som viser plasseringen av elementer på nettsiden uten å fokusere på designestetikk. De hjelper deg med å strukturere innholdet og navigasjonen på en logisk måte før du går videre til mer detaljert design.
5. Hva er frontend og hva er backend?
Frontend-utvikling er fundamentalt for å skape et engasjerende brukergrensesnitt på nettsiden. HTML (HyperText Markup Language) er ansvarlig for å strukturere innholdet, CSS (Cascading Style Sheets) gir stil og utseende til elementene, mens JavaScript legger til interaktivitet. Disse teknologiene fungerer sømløst sammen for å levere en rik opplevelse til brukeren.
Backend-utvikling spiller også en viktig rolle i webutvikling. Server-side programmering, som PHP, Python eller Ruby, tillater behandling av data og logikk på serveren. Databasesystemer som MySQL og MongoDB brukes til å lagre og administrere data. Backend og frontend kommuniserer gjennom API-er (Application Programming Interfaces) som tillater utveksling av data og funksjonalitet.
6. The basics av hosting og domeneregistrering
Hosting og domeneregistrering er avgjørende for å gjøre nettsiden tilgjengelig på nettet. Når du velger en hostingtjeneste, bør du vurdere faktorer som pålitelighet, båndbredde, diskplass, sikkerhet og kundestøtte. Populære hostingtjenester inkluderer Bluehost, SiteGround og Amazon Web Services (AWS).
For å registrere et domene, velg en pålitelig registreringsleverandør. Etter registrering kan du knytte domenet til hostingtjenesten ved å oppdatere DNS-innstillingene og angi serveradresser.
7. Du må teste og feilsøke
Å teste nettsiden på ulike nettlesere, enheter og operativsystemer er avgjørende for å sikre en god brukeropplevelse. Dette sikrer at nettsiden vises korrekt og fungerer som forventet uansett hvilken plattform brukeren benytter.
Verktøy som Google Chrome DevTools, Firefox Developer Tools og CrossBrowserTesting kan hjelpe med testing og feilsøking. Metoder som inspeksjon av HTML og CSS, nettverksanalyse og brukertesting kan avdekke og løse feil og problemer på nettsiden.
8. Iterativt arbeid krever optimalisering og maks ytelse
Å optimalisere nettsiden for raskere lastetid og bedre brukeropplevelse er av stor betydning. Implementer caching for å lagre midlertidige kopier av nettsiden, reduser bildestørrelse ved hjelp av komprimeringsteknikker, og minimer CSS- og JavaScript-filer for å redusere filstørrelsen.
Bruk av Content Delivery Network (CDN) distribuerer innholdet på servere over hele verden, noe som resulterer i raskere sidelasting for brukere over forskjellige geografiske områder.
9. Sikkerhet og vedlikehold av web
Sikkerhet har avgjørende betydning for en nettside. Identifiser og beskytt mot vanlige websikkerhetsrisikoer som skadelig programvare, datainnbrudd og nettverksangrep. Bruk sikre autentiseringsteknikker, som to-faktor-autentisering, for å beskytte brukerdata. Forhindre angrep som SQL-injeksjon og XSS ved å validere brukerinput og sikre riktig håndtering av data.
Vedlikehold er viktig for å opprettholde nettsidens funksjonalitet og sikkerhet. Oppdater nettsiden jevnlig med nytt innhold og sikkerhetsoppdateringer. Overvåk nettsiden for feil og ytelsesproblemer ved hjelp av verktøy som Google Analytics og logganalyse.
10. Sørg for å ha en Google optimalisert nettside
Journey Agency er eksperter på søkemotoroptimalisering, som er den røde tråden i alt vi gjør. Våre utviklere jobber tett med SEO-rådgivere, slik at du får en nettside som legger til rette for organisk synlighet. Slik sikrer vi at potensielle kunder faktisk finner nettsiden deres.
Brukervennlig nettside
Å få en profesjonell utvikler til å sette opp nettsiden betyr ikke at den blir mindre brukervennlig, snarere tvert imot. Våre utviklere er eksperter på å finne løsninger som er tilpasset kundens behov. Vårt mål er at det skal være enkelt å sette opp nye landingssider, publisere artikler, redigere innholdet kontinuerlig og legge til bilder – vi gjør rett og slett vedlikehold og drift enklere.
Responsivt design
En responsiv nettside innebærer at siden er tilpasset alle typer enheter og skjermstørrelser. Slik ivaretar man brukeropplevelsen uavhengig av om en bruker besøker nettsiden via mobilen, desktop eller tablet.
Enkel navigering
I tråd med både responsivt design og SEO, er nettsidene vi setter opp enkle å navigere seg rundt på. Det gjør det lett for besøkende å finne det de trenger, og for brukere å drifte siden.
Få hjelp av en profesjonell partner
Når det kommer til utvikling av nettsider, er ikke nødvendigvis det enkle alltid det beste. Jo, nettsiden skal være enkel å ta i bruk og navigere seg på, men det krever gjerne en del utvikling for en sømløs løsning.
Det er mange elementer som skal være på plass for at en nettside skal fungere godt og gi brukeren en god opplevelse. Vi hjelper deg gjennom hele prosessen – fra design og implementering til det viktigste i ethvert prosjekt: testing og optimalisering.
Ved å la oss ta over webutviklingen, får du en nettside som er:
- Responsiv
- Brukervennlig
- Søkemotoroptimalisert
- Rimelig i drift
- Enkel å navigere og publisere i
En godt utviklet nettside, som er brukervennlig, ser bra ut og som har godt innhold, vil føre til økt salg og flere besøkende. Dette kan våre utviklere hjelpe deg med. Vi hjelper også kundene våre med å søkemotoroptimalisere nettsiden, slik at den rangerer høyere i søkeresultatet. Dette kan være avgjørende for bedre besøkstall og høyere konverteringsrate.
La Journey Agency hjelpe deg med webutvikling
Vi har bistått mange kunder med webutvikling. Vi kan ta over hele eller deler av webutviklingen, og optimalisere nettsiden slik at den er best mulig tilpasset ditt produkt og din varemerke. Vi har også utviklet en rekke integrasjoner og plattformer, som blant annet tillater kundene dine å opprette en konto eller en “min side”.
Plattformer vi i Journey Agency jobber med
Våre utviklere for web jobber blant annet med disse språkene og plattformene:
- HTML5/CSS, Javascript/Ajax og PHP
- Vue, React, Laravel
- Alle typer API-er (REST/JSON, WebServices, m. fl.)
- MySQL, MsSQL, MariaDB, m. fl.
- WordPress
- Webflow
- Squarespace
- WooCommerce
- Magento 1.0 og 2.0
- Shopify
- Shopify Plus
Vi kan hjelpe med å bygge en ny nettside, eller videreutvikle og optimalisere et eksisterende nettsted.
Kom i gang med webutviklingen i dag
Har du behov for en webutvikler? Ta kontakt med oss ved å benytte kontaktskjemaet nedenfor, så tar vi kontakt med deg innen kort tid.
Journey Agency er ikke bare eksperter på webutvikling, vi kan bistå i hele spekteret av digital synlighet og markedsføring:
- Vi har et team av paid media-spesialister som sørger for synlighet med betalt annonsering i søkemotorer og sosiale medier.
- Vårt team på content og SEO sørger for økt synlighet i søkeresultatet og engasjerende kvalitetsinnhold.
- Dersom du trenger hjelp med å koordinere markedsaktivitetene, har vi også egne markedskoordinatorer som er eksperter på å holde i og koordinere prosjektet.
La oss bli din digitale partner på veien til suksess. Vi ser frem til å høre fra deg!